Copper Bar Saddle Clamp is a heavy-duty grounding connector designed for secure fixing and joining of copper bars, tapes, and conductors in earthing and lightning protection systems. Manufactured from pure copper, brass, bronze, or alloy materials, it provides excellent conductivity, strong mechanical grip, and long service life in industrial and outdoor environments.

Installation Guide

  1. Place copper bars in saddle position.
  2. Align clamp over joint area properly.
  3. Tighten bolts evenly for strong grip.
  4. Ensure full surface contact between bars.
  5. Check electrical continuity after installation.

Technical Parameters

Parameter Specification Parameter Specification
Model No. TX-MC Product Type Copper Bar Saddle Clamp
Material Pure Copper / Brass / Bronze / Alloy Function Connecting and fixing copper bars
Structure Saddle Clamp Design Usage Earthing & Lightning Protection
Bar / Conductor Size 20×3, 25×3, 25×4, 30×2, 30×3, 30×4, 40×4, 50×5, 60×6 mm Custom Sizes Available
Surface Finish Smooth / Anti-corrosion Conductivity High
Corrosion Resistance Excellent Service Life ≥ 50 Years
Service Mode OEM & ODM Certification ISO 9001:2015
